Three Lashkar OGW’s from North Kashmir arrested in Srinagar

Srinagar , 21 Apr 2016

Police have reportedly arrested three Over Ground Workers (OGW’s) from the heart of the Srinagar city during the intervening night of Wednesday and Thursday. Reliable sources informed CNS that three OGW’s from North Kashmir were on way towards undisclosed location when a police party stopped them near Foot Bridge opposite Lal Mandi Srinagar. They were bundled in an armoured police vehicle and taken to an unknown destination. Though a police official confirmed the arrest of trio, however, he didn’t reveal their identity. The official however claimed that the trio are active militants affiliated with Lashkar-e-Toiba. 

He added that one of them was involved in providing two grenades to a Pakistan administered Kashmir under trial prisoner Waheed Noor Khan at court complex in June last year.Pertinently, last year a Pakistan administered Kashmir under trial prisoner and a cop was killed after a blast inside a police vehicle near Hygam Sopore in North Kashmir’s Baramulla district took place when the vehicle was on way to Central Jail from Sopore Court.Reliable sources from Defence headquarters identified the tio as Ubaid Untoo son of Tariq Ahmed of Kralteng Sopore, Muhammad Yawar Bhat son of Muzaffar Ahmed, a resident of Batapora Sopore and Altaf Hussin Lone son of Abdul Hamid of Kalaroos Kupwara.A Chinese pistol, six live rounds, two magazines, a GPS and four hand grenades have been recovered from their possession,” sources added.
